Irina Falconett , Ken Nagasaka , Analysis of the Electric Power Sector Restructuring in a Cost-Based Dispatch Environment, International Journal of Electrical and Power Engineering, Volume 3,Issue 2, 2009, Pages 85-93, ISSN 1990-7958, ijepe.2009.85.93, (https://makhillpublications.co/view-article.php?doi=ijepe.2009.85.93) Abstract: Introduction of competition in the electricity supply industry has required several adjustments or in some cases significant improvements, depending on the original design and its implementation. This study analyzes the impact of private ownerships on the spot prices and market power in a system dominated by hydroelectric capacity based on the Panamanian electricity market data. Besides, we apply the Cournot-Nash equilibrium model to evaluate the generating company’s profit in an electricity market with cost-based dispatch. Despite the premise that competition in the wholesale market will lead to lower prices, it has been shown that the retail prices for residential consumers have gradually increased after the restructuring process.
